I just got some used Matco 6.00X6 wheels and brakes from a buddy of mine.They need rebuilding.I have a couple questions.The bearings are in good shape except for the plastic backing on them are chewed up.Do I need to replace the bearings?
Where is a good palce to get some bearings?Do they need to be aircraft quality?
Also does the back bearing have a seal like a regular wheel bearing.And is there a washer between the front bearing and nut.
